Mario Pavelic (born September 19, 1993 in Eisenstadt ) is an Austrian football player of Bosnian descent.

Career

society

Pavelic began his career in Neusiedl am See , where he played for the SCNS . In 2007 he moved to AKA Burgenland for half a year. In 2009 he moved to AKA Rapid. In September 2011 he made his debut for the second team against the WAC / St. Andrä in the ÖFB Cup . He made his debut for the Bundesliga team in the third round of the Europa League qualification in August 2013 in the second leg against Asteras Tripoli . In October 2013 he made his Bundesliga debut against SC Wiener Neustadt . In June 2016, his contract with SK Rapid was prematurely extended until the end of the 2017/18 season.

For the 2018/19 season he moved to Croatia to HNK Rijeka , where he received a contract that ran until June 2021. In his first season with Rijeka he came to nine appearances in the 1st HNL , in which he scored one goal.

In July 2019 he was transferred to Norway on 08 FF Sarpsborg awarded. For Sarpsborg, he played eight games in the Eliteserien before returning to Rijeka after the end of the 2019 season. In February 2020 he returned to Austria and switched to FC Admira Wacker Mödling . After 14 appearances for Admira in the Bundesliga, he left the club after the 2019/20 season.

National team

Pavelic played for various Austrian junior national teams. In 2015 representatives of the Bosnian Association vied for him.

Personal

Pavelic is also eligible to play for Bosnia and Herzegovina as his parents are from Sarajevo .
